Something Blue?

September 5th, 2011 @ 3:00 pm by Miss Petit Four

I was playing around with my new Forever 21 nail polish today (which is amazing, BTW) and came upon this interesting combination…

I have seen this look on a couple of people, and so I decided to try it out. It looked pretty good, so I thought to myself, why not make it my something blue!

Something Blue?  :  wedding beauty isla mujeres Downloa  Personal picture

I realize that I did a terrible job on my own nails, but I promise I won’t be doing them for the wedding. You should see my right hand…lol.

So what do y’all think? Is it too hip? :D
